Veselovka TV Mast

Veselovka TV Mast is a 151 metres tall guyed tubular steel mast for FM- and TV-transmission near Veselovka in Kaliningrad Oblast at Russia. Veselovka TV Mast was built in 1965 and is from a somewhat unique structural type. It is equipped with six crossbars equipped with gangways, which run in two levels from the mast structure to the guys.

Chernyakhovsky District

Chernyakhovsky District is an administrative and municipal district, one of the fifteen in Kaliningrad Oblast, Russia. It is located in the center of the oblast. The area of the district is 1,285.75 square kilometers . Its administrative center is the town of Chernyakhovsk. Population: 51,936; 57,521; 12,806. The population of Chernyakhovsk accounts for 77.9% of the district's total population.

Battle of Gumbinnen

The Battle of Gumbinnen, initiated by forces of the German Empire on August 20, 1914, was the first major German offensive on the Eastern Front during the First World War. Because of the hastiness of the German attack, however, the Russian army emerged victorious.
